What is the difference between Household Operations Manager vs Household Assistant?

AspectHousehold Operations ManagerHousehold Assistant
CredentialsExperience in household management, possibly certifications in estate managementBasic experience, no formal certifications typically required
Work EnvironmentOversees multiple household staff, manages budgets and schedulesPerforms daily chores, errands, and basic household tasks
Employer & IndustryHigh-net-worth individuals, estate managementPrivate households, family homes

The Household Operations Manager focuses on overseeing household staff, managing operations, and ensuring smooth functioning of the household. In contrast, a Household Assistant handles day-to-day chores and errands. The manager role requires more experience and organizational skills, while the assistant role is more task-oriented. Both roles are essential in private household management but differ significantly in scope and responsibilities.

What are the duties of a household operations manager?

A household operations manager oversees daily household activities, including managing staff, coordinating maintenance and repairs, budgeting, and ensuring smooth functioning of household systems. They often handle vendor relationships, schedule appointments, and implement organizational procedures to maintain an efficient home environment.

What is a household operations manager?

A household operations manager oversees the daily functioning of a private residence, coordinating tasks such as staff management, maintenance, budgeting, and scheduling. They often require strong organizational skills, experience in household management, and familiarity with household systems and vendors.

SUB - Acute Residential Counselor - Adult Mental Health:
Provide support services to adults who have intensive needs that live in Howard Center short term or long-term residences. Ensure a safe, healthy, and functional environment while providing direct service to adult clients. In this position you could train to work in up to 5 acute-level residential/group homes, each one unique in population, structure and shifts.
A Substitute Acute Residential Counselor covers shifts due to vacancies and planned/unplanned time off and has the full responsibilities of an Acute Residential Counselor.
Responsibilities:
  • Develop healthy therapeutic relationships with adult residents
  • Manage, assess and adjust the social and physical environments to ensure appropriate supervision and crisis management
  • Support residents in creating and following safety plans and crisis plans
  • Assist residents with de-escalation and conflict mediation
  • Assist with program operations, staff training, and resident daily living functions, such as meal/menu preparation, household maintenance/organization and personal care
  • Conduct overall health monitoring and medication administration and/or oversight

Requirements:
  • Two years of combination in experience, skills and/or education working with adults that experience mental health challenges, substance use disorders, or another human services field
  • Valid driver's license and transportation
